Here’s a breakdown of the responsibilities and skills typically associated with this role:

Responsibilities of Sales Engineer – HVAC, Install:

  1. Client Consultation: Sales engineers meet with clients to understand their HVAC needs and requirements. They may assess existing systems, discuss energy efficiency goals, and recommend appropriate HVAC solutions.
  2. Product Knowledge: They have a deep understanding of HVAC products, including heating systems, air conditioning units, ventilation components, and related technologies. They can explain the features and benefits of various products to clients.
  3. Technical Expertise: Sales engineers should possess technical knowledge related to HVAC systems, including installation processes, maintenance, and troubleshooting. This knowledge helps them answer client questions and address concerns.
  4. System Design: They may collaborate with HVAC system designers to create customized solutions that meet the specific needs of clients. This involves selecting the right equipment and determining the layout of the system.
  5. Sales and Quoting: Sales engineers prepare quotes and proposals for HVAC projects. They work with pricing models to provide accurate estimates to clients, taking into account equipment costs, labor, and other expenses.
  6. Product Demonstrations: In some cases, they may conduct product demonstrations or presentations to showcase the benefits of HVAC systems and technologies to potential clients.
  7. Project Management: Sales engineers often work closely with project managers to ensure that HVAC installations are carried out smoothly and meet the agreed-upon specifications and timelines.
  8. Customer Support: They provide ongoing support to clients, addressing any post-installation issues or concerns. This can include troubleshooting problems and coordinating with service technicians for repairs or maintenance.
  9. Compliance and Codes: Staying updated on building codes, regulations, and environmental standards is essential to ensure that HVAC installations meet legal requirements and industry standards.
Skills and Qualifications for Sales Engineer HVAC Install:
  1. Technical Knowledge: Strong understanding of HVAC systems, including design principles, installation techniques, and maintenance requirements.
  2.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ively explain technical information to clients and collaborate with internal teams.
  3. Sales Skills: Proficiency in sales techniques, including negotiation, persuasion, and the ability to build rapport with clients.
  4. Project Management: Basic project management skills to oversee HVAC installations and ensure they are completed on time and within budget.
  5. Problem-Solving: The ability to diagnose and solve technical issues related to HVAC systems.
  6. Customer Focus: A customer-centric approach, with a focus on meeting client needs and providing exceptional service.
  7. Regulatory Knowledge: Awareness of building codes, environmental regulations, and industry standards that affect HVAC installations.
  8. Computer Skills: Proficiency in software tools for creating proposals, quotes, and technical documents.
  9. Adaptability: The HVAC industry is constantly evolving, so staying updated on new technologies and trends is important.
  10. Interpersonal Skills: Building and maintaining relationships with clients, contractors, and colleagues is key to success in this role.
